Transaction 532c58a8587021db31be50bef5e0932607e268c524efed9caec4c8feedf69aa0

2 Input
2 Outputs
  • 532c58a8587021db31be50bef5e0932607e268c524efed9caec4c8feedf69aa0:0
  • value  70000
    address  2MwCA4o2bw27ZTxtws9z4AN8DDv484MVoeB
  • 532c58a8587021db31be50bef5e0932607e268c524efed9caec4c8feedf69aa0:1
  • value  76053
    address  mpd8wL8fY83uWX6pcmQx1SgVrHjezLmU6W